MNGT 2310H - Honors Management

Marketing, Management & Finance
Previous Course Number: MNGT 207H

Students are given a broad overview of business organizations and types of ownership and are introduced to the primary functions of management: planning, organizing, staffing, directing, and controlling. Dynamic forces impacting the general business environment are studied as well as the roles of various stakeholders who are affected by a specific company’s performance. The importance of the strategic role of the manager is studied with particular emphasis on ethical decision making, leadership, motivation, communication, training, and interpersonal relations providing an in-depth understanding of the relevant concepts and theories. Coreq: Enrollment in the Fashion Scholars Program or by permission of the Dean of Academic Affairs
credit(s): 3
Prerequisite(s): Enrollment in the Fashion Scholars Program or by permission of the Dean of Academics
